  • the invention relates to a device for receiving and supporting the bearing journal of a roller capsule used in a winding tube and a tubular drive device of a roller shutter used in the winding tube.
  • Known such devices which are also referred to as a wall bearing, are usually designed so that the winding tube for removing the same, for example, to replace a defective drive device initially at least with the journal of one side of the winding tube or the roll capsule inserted into the winding tube upwards must be moved from the wall storage. Subsequently, the raised side of the winding tube is pivoted in the direction of the inspection opening of the roller shutter box, wherein the bearing pin of the other side of the winding tube or the drive device inserted into the winding tube is pulled out in approximately horizontal direction from the wall bearing.
  • these wall bearings have the disadvantage that, especially when wound blinds and little space within the roller shutter box, for example, due to today's conventional thermal insulation, for example, in a defective drive device, the winding tube with the wound roller shutter can not be removed from the wall bearings and the roller shutter box.
  • the wall bearings of the two sides are usually formed differently, since the journal of the roller capsule must be free to rotate and the bearing pin of the drive device must be held in position.
  • the invention is therefore an object of the invention to provide a device of the type specified, with the winding tube of a shutter can be removed very easily and quickly even when wound blinds from the shutter box, with on both sides of the shutter box substantially the same or similar devices for Storage of the journals can be used, and also with a noise reduction and a vibration reduction of the entire shutter is achieved.
  • the inventive device consists of a respective attachable to the lateral inner sides of a roller shutter box bearing housing, in or out of which a bearing elements for the bearing pin of the roller capsule and the drive device receiving holding block is guided in a horizontal direction and can be removed, wherein the holding block after the Inserting the same in the bearing housing with the same is lockable. Due to the horizontal removability of the winding tube, a relatively simple insertion or removal of the winding tube in the roller shutter box is possible, with even an insertion or removal of the winding tube is guaranteed with rolled shutters.
  • the bearing housing consists of a screwed to the lateral inner sides of the roller shutter box bearing plate, on their side facing the bearing journal of the roller capsule and the drive device side, a substantially rectangular, along the bearing plate extending approach is integrally formed.
  • a longitudinally extending, directed towards the roller capsule or the drive device T-groove is formed, in which the holding block is inserted, wherein the insertion of the T-slot for the holding block on the directed to the inspection opening of the shutter box side of the T-groove is provided and on the insertion opening opposite side of the T-slot is formed by a wall, a stop for the holding block.
  • the T-slot in which the retaining block preferably inserts positively, ensures a clean guide, especially when inserting the holding block and for a secure fit of the same.
  • the bearing plate For fastening or screwing the bearing plate to the inner sides of the roller shutter box or its side parts, the bearing plate has a grid of openings such as holes and / or slots.
  • the holding block For receiving the bearing elements, the holding block on a same penetrating bearing bore, wherein at least one of the edge of the bearing bore in each case directed outward slot is formed.
  • the bearing element is a ball bearing, which is held positively and non-positively in the bearing bore of the holding block, for the bearing journal of the drive device on the other hand, the bearing element is a form-fitting the bearing bore and the slot or the slots adapted torque arm, the centrally has a square hole for receiving the correspondingly designed bearing pin of the drive device.
  • the design of the bearing bore with the slot or slots ensures that substantially identical or similar devices can be used on both sides of the roller shutter box.
  • the main difference is in the bearing elements, which are either the ball bearing or the torque arm.
  • the holding block is preferably made of a rubber-like material.
  • the rubber-like material for the holding block noise reduction and vibration reduction of the entire shutter is achieved.
  • the holding block can be manufactured relatively inexpensively, since this metal-rubber composite components known in contradistinction consists of a single material and thus easier to manufacture.
  • the same is locked in the T-slot by a retaining pin insertable in bores which laterally penetrate the T-slot.
  • the holding block between the retaining pin and the insertion opening of the T-slot opposite wall is clamped.
  • the holding block is locked in the T-slot by an insertable into the insertion of the T-slot clamping element.
  • the holding block rest in one piece via elastic webs connected to the clamping element holding webs with at the front free ends integrally formed locking lugs in the T-groove laterally penetrating Openings resiliently.
  • the holding block is clamped, between the clamping element and the insertion of the T-slot opposite wall.
  • a lever for unlocking the retaining webs is integrally formed. These levers allow easy and quick removal of the clamping elements and the winding shaft, if necessary, with roller shutter from the roller shutter box.
  • Fig. 1 is a perspective exploded view of a first embodiment and in Fig. 3 in exploded view, a second embodiment a device 1 for receiving and for supporting the bearing journals 2a, 2b of a roll cap 4 inserted into a winding tube 3 and a tubular drive device 5 of a roller shutter inserted into the winding tube 3. It shows the Fig. 1 side by side the bearing side for the roller capsule 4 and the bearing side of the drive device. 5
  • the device 1 consists of a bearing housing 6, which is fastened to the lateral inner sides of a roller shutter box (not shown) preferably screwed.
  • the bearing housing 6, on the one hand, can be screwed to the lateral inner sides of the roller shutter box bearing plate 7 with a grid of openings 8 as holes 8a (see Fig. 1 ) and / or oblong holes (8b) (see Fig. 3 and 5 ), with elongated holes allow adjustment of the bearing housing 6 to each other and thus aligning the winding tube 3 within the shutter box.
  • a bearing elements 9 for the bearing pins 2a, 2b of the roller capsule 4 and the drive device 5 receiving holding block 10 out in the horizontal direction inserted or removed For this purpose, a substantially rectangular, along the bearing plate 7 extending approach 12 integrally formed on the bearing plate 7 on the bearing pin 2a, 2b of the roller capsule 4 and the drive device 5 side 11 directed.
  • a T-slot 13 which extends along the same and is directed toward the roller capsule 4 or the drive device 5, is formed, into which the holding block 10 can be inserted.
  • the insertion opening 14 for the holding block 10 on the to the inspection opening of the shutter box (not shown) directed side 15 of the T-slot 13 is provided.
  • On the side opposite the insertion opening 14 side 16 of the T-slot 13 is formed by a wall 17, a stop for the holding block 10.
  • the holding block 10 after insertion of the same in the bearing housing 6 and in the T-slot 13 can be locked.
  • a retaining pin 18 through holes 19 see Fig. 2 , which penetrate the T-slot 13 laterally, wherein the holding block 10 between the retaining pin 18 and the wall 17 of the T-groove 13 is clamped.
  • the holding block 10 is locked in the T-slot 13 by a insertable into the insertion opening 14 of the T-slot 13 clamping element 20.
  • This rest in one piece via elastic webs 21, 22 connected to the clamping element 20 holding webs 23 with at the front free ends 24 integrally formed locking lugs 25 in the T-slot 13 laterally penetrating openings 26 resiliently.
  • a lever 27 is integrally formed in each case in the connecting region between the elastic webs 21, 22 and the retaining web 23 in extension of the retaining web 23.
  • the holding block 10 For easier insertion of the holding block 10 in the T-groove 13 has the same insertion bevels 28a (see in particular Fig. 1 ) and / or fillets 28b (see in particular Fig. 3 ), wherein the holding block 10 is preferably made of a rubber-like material.
  • the rubber-like material creates a sound insulation and a vibration reduction of the entire shutter.
  • the holding block 10 also has for receiving the bearing elements 9 a same horizontally penetrating bearing bore 29, wherein at least one of the edge 30 of the bearing bore 29 directed outward slot 31 is formed in the region of the central axis.
  • a plurality of slots 31 are provided.
  • two slots 31 directed horizontally to the left and to the right from the edge 30 of the bearing bore 29 are formed in the region of the central axis (see in particular FIG Fig. 1 )
  • six outwardly directed slots 31 are formed, which are distributed over the circumference of the bearing bore 29 (see in particular Fig. 3 ).
  • the bearing elements 9 for the bearing pin 2a of the roller capsule 4 and the bearing pin 2b of the drive device 5 are different in the first embodiment as the only parts of the entire device 1, since the bearing pin 2a of the roller capsule 4 rotate during winding of the shutter and the bearing pin 2b of the drive device 5 must remain when winding the shutter. Therefore, the bearing element 9 for the bearing journal 2a of the roller capsule 4 is a ball bearing 9a, which is held in the bearing bore 29 of the holding block 10 positively and non-positively.
  • the bearing element 9 for the bearing pin 2b of the drive device 5, however, is a form-fitting the bearing bore 29 and the slots 31 adapted torque arm 9b, which has a square central bore 32 for receiving the correspondingly formed bearing pin 2b of the drive device 5.
  • the bearing housings 6 are different, since a bearing housing 6 for the left side of the roller shutter box and a bearing housing for the right side of the roller shutter box is required.
